MAFTOON (T/A FM CONSTRUCTION SERVICES) v SAYED AND ANOTHER
[2020] EWHC 1801 (TCC), Technology and Construction Court, HH Judge Davis-White QC sitting as a Judge of the High Court, 7 July 2020
Identity of parties to a contract – Whether contracting party was a director of the company or the company itself
The issue before the court was one that related to the identity of the parties to a contract for the carrying out of building works at a restaurant in North Yorkshire. The identity of the claimant was not in dispute. The claimant was Mr Farad Maftoon, trading as FM Construction Services. The dispute centred on the identity of the defendant, in particular whether the claimant had contracted with Mr Ahmed Sayed acting in a personal capacity or whether he had contracted with the second defendant, Lebaneat (Yarm) Ltd, acting by its director, Mr Sayed.
